Hyperia stands 71m tall and consists of 995.4m of track reaching speeds of over 80mph.
Taking 5,292 man hours to build the opening date for the ride has still not been announced, all we know is that Spring is the season it will be launching in.
After months of construction, a 500-tonne crane helped to lift the 92nd and final piece of track into place.

Hyperia will feature three inversions including a dive loop, a non-inverted Immelmann and stall loop where riders will be held upside down for an extended period of time.
Hyperia will also feature a splashdown element where riders will descend and glide over the lake below coupled with some water effects.
